Kraken, one of the largest cryptocurrency exchanges, has relocated its headquarters from San Francisco to Wyoming, emphasizing the state’s increasing appeal for digital assets.
Relocation Benefits
Kraken's decision was driven by the favorable conditions created in Wyoming due to pro-crypto laws and a low tax framework. The headquarters is now based in Cheyenne, allowing the company to strategically respond to market opportunities and regulatory challenges. Senator Cynthia Lummis and industry leaders like Caitlin Long support this move, highlighting economic prospects for the state.

Expert Opinions
"Wyoming has been at the forefront of digital asset policy for nearly a decade and has created the perfect environment for digital asset companies to thrive. Kraken’s decision to relocate to the Equality State is a testament to Wyoming’s forward-thinking approach and reinforces Wyoming’s position as America’s premier crypto hub" - said Senator Cynthia Lummis.
"This is great news for Wyoming. Kraken is likely the most valuable company headquartered in Wyoming now" - noted Caitlin Long.
